The world of trading has changed fast. In the past, traders looked at charts, news, and economic reports. Today, social media has become a powerful force that shapes how people trade forex and crypto.

Platforms like Twitter, Telegram, and Reddit now act like real-time trading floors. Traders share ideas, react to news, and influence each other within seconds. These reactions create what we call social media signals.

What Are Social Media Signals?

Social media signals are the likes, shares, comments, and overall engagement a post gets. When a trading idea or coin gets a lot of attention, it sends a signal to others.

For example, if a crypto coin suddenly trends online, many traders notice it. This can lead to more buying, which pushes the price higher. The same happens in forex when big news spreads quickly across platforms.

These signals do not always mean something is valuable. But they do show what people are paying attention to.

Why Traders Pay Attention to Social Signals

Markets are driven by people. And people are emotional. Social media shows those emotions in real time.

When traders see a lot of excitement around a currency pair or a crypto coin, they may feel pressure to act fast. This is often called “FOMO” — fear of missing out.

Because of this, social signals can move prices quickly, even without strong fundamentals.

The Risk Behind Artificial Signals

While boosting engagement can help with visibility, it also comes with risks. Not all signals are real.

If traders rely only on social media hype, they may make poor decisions. A coin might trend for a short time and then crash once the hype fades.

This is why smart traders do not trust signals blindly. They combine social insights with technical and fundamental analysis.

How to Use Social Signals the Right Way

Social media can be a powerful tool if used wisely. Here are simple ways traders use it effectively:

  • Watch trends, but do not chase them blindly
  • Check if the hype matches real market data
  • Follow trusted traders, not random influencers
  • Use social signals as a guide, not a final decision

When used correctly, social signals can help traders spot early opportunities.
